+// guardedOnGenesisBlock wraps the tracer OnGenesisBlock method with 'recover'. If
+// a panic occurs, the hook will be disabled.
+func (bc *BlockChain) guardedOnGenesisBlock(genesis *types.Block, alloc types.GenesisAlloc) {
+ defer func() {
+ if err := recover(); err != nil {
+ log.Warn("Tracer OnGenesisBlock exited with panic, disabling tracer", "err", err)
+ bc.logger.OnGenesisBlock = nil
+ }
+ }()
+ bc.logger.OnGenesisBlock(genesis, alloc)
+}
+
+// guardedOnBlockchainInit wraps the tracer OnBlockchainInit method with 'recover'. If
+// a panic occurs, the hook will be disabled.
+func (bc *BlockChain) guardedOnBlockchainInit(chainConfig *params.ChainConfig) {
+ defer func() {
+ if err := recover(); err != nil {
+ log.Warn("Tracer OnBlockchainInit exited with panic, disabling tracer", "err", err)
+ bc.logger.OnBlockchainInit = nil
+ }
+ }()
+ bc.logger.OnBlockchainInit(chainConfig)
+}
